Stiže nova verzija Zabbix 4.4, mrežni sistem za nadzor

dashboard_dark

Nakon 6 mjeseci razvoja, dostupna je nova verzija sistema nadzora Zabbix 4.4, čiji se kôd distribuira pod GPLv2 licencom. Oni koji još uvijek ne znaju za Zabbix, trebali bi to znati ovo je sistem za nadzor mreže, koji je dizajniran za nadgledanje i zabilježite status različitih mrežnih usluga, servera i mrežnog hardvera. Koristite MySQL, PostgreSQL, SQLite, Oracle ili IBM DB2 kao svoju bazu podataka. Njegova pozadina je napisana na C, a web sučelje je na PHP-u.

Zabbix se sastoji od tri osnovne komponente: un Servidor za koordinaciju provjera, generiranje zahtjeva za testiranje i prikupljanje statistika; agenti za obavljanje provjera na strani vanjskih domaćina; interfejs da organizuje upravljanje sistemom. Da bi se olakšalo opterećenje jezgra poslužitelja i formirala distribuirana mreža za nadgledanje, može se implementirati određeni broj proxy servera koji objedinjuju podatke o verifikaciji grupe domaćina.

Bez agenata, Zabbix poslužitelj može primati podatke pomoću protokola kao što su SNMP, IPMI, JMX, SSH / Telnet, ODBC i testirati dostupnost web aplikacija i sistema za virtualizaciju.

Glavne vijesti Zabbixa 4.4

U ovoj novoj verziji Zabbixa 4.4 oni su pripremljeni specifikacije za dizajniranje predložaka za standardizaciju konfiguracija. Struktura XML / JSON datoteka svedena je na oblik pogodan za ručno uređivanje predloška u uobičajenom uređivaču teksta. Postojeći predlošci usklađeni su s predloženim specifikacijama.

Provedeno je baza znanja za dokumentiranje dokazanih okidača i elemenata, koji se mogu dobiti s detaljnim opisom, objašnjenjem ciljeva prikupljanja informacija i uputama za postupanje u slučaju problema.

Su predstavljeni napredne funkcije za prikaz statusa infrastrukture. Dodano mogućnost promjene postavki widgeta jednim klikom. Grafički setovi optimizirani su za gledanje na širokim ekranima i velikim zidnim pločama.

Svi su dodaci prilagođeni za gledanje u nenaslovljenom načinu. Novi widget je dodan za prikaz prototipova grafikona. U vidžet je dodan novi način prikaza sa sažetkom statistike problema.

Još jedna novost je ta uvedena je nova vrsta agensa: zabbix_agent2, napisan na jeziku Go i koji pruža okvir za razvoj dodataka za verifikaciju različitih usluga i aplikacija.

Novi agent uključuje ugrađeni planer uz podršku za postavljanje fleksibilnog rasporeda za obavljanje provjera i može pratiti status između provjera (na primjer, neka veza sa DBMS-om ostane otvorena). Da biste uštedjeli promet, podržano je slanje primljenih podataka u batch načinu.

Novi agent se zasad može transparentno zamijeniti samo na Linux platformi.

Dodano mogućnost korištenja web veza i prilagođenih radnji i kontrolori obavještavanja prilikom otkrivanja kvarova kontroliranih usluga. Kontroleri se mogu kreirati u JavaScript-u i koristiti za pristup eksternim uslugama isporuke obavijesti ili sistemima za praćenje grešaka. Na primjer, možete napisati rukovatelj za slanje problematičnih poruka u korporativni chat.

Kako instalirati Zabbix 4.4 na Ubuntu i derivate?

Si želite li instalirati ovaj uslužni program u vašem sistemu, to možete učiniti otvaranjem terminala (možete koristiti kombinaciju tastera Ctrl + Alt + T) i u nju ćete upisati sljedeće:

wget https://repo.zabbix.com/zabbix/4.4/ubuntu/pool/main/z/zabbix-release/zabbix-release_4.4-1+bionic_all.deb

sudo dpkg -i zabbix-release_4.4-1+bionic_all.deb

sudo apt update

sudo apt -y install zabbix-server-mysql zabbix-frontend-php zabbix-apache-conf zabbix-agent

Kao što je spomenuto na početku, Zabbix koristi bazu podataka za pohranu podataka, tako da pored vašeg Apachea na vašem sistemu moraju biti već instalirane neke od podržanih, pa preporučujem instaliranje Lamp-a. Završio sam instalaciju sada moramo stvoriti bazu podataka za Zabbix, to možemo učiniti upisivanjem:

sudo mysql -uroot -p

password

mysql> create database zabbix character set utf8 collate utf8_bin;

mysql> grant all privileges on zabbix.* to zabbix@localhost identified by 'contraseña';

mysql> quit

Gdje je 'lozinka' lozinka vaše baze podataka koju morate zapamtiti ili zapisati da biste je kasnije smjestili u konfiguracijsku datoteku.

Sada ćemo uvesti sljedeće:

zcat /usr/share/doc/zabbix-server-mysql*/create.sql.gz | mysql -uzabbix -p zabbix

Y uredimo sljedeću datoteku, gdje ćemo smjestiti lozinku baze podataka:

sudo nano /etc/zabbix/zabbix_server.conf

I tražit ćemo redak "DBPassword =" gdje postavićemo lozinku baze podataka.

Sada ćemo urediti datoteku /etc/zabbix/apache.conf:

I tražimo redak "php_value date.timezone" koji ćemo komentirati (uklanjajući #) i smjestit ćemo svoju vremensku zonu (u mom slučaju Meksiko):

php_value date.timezone America/Mexico

Na kraju ponovo pokrećemo uslugu sa:

sudo systemctl restart zabbix-server zabbix-agent apache2

sudo systemctl enable zabbix-server zabbix-agent apache2

Da biste pristupili Zabbixu, to možete učiniti iz svog web preglednika tako što ćete otići na stazu (u slučaju poslužitelja) http: // server_ip_or_name / zabbix ili na lokalnom računaru localhost / zabbix

Ako želite znati više o upotrebi Zabbixa, možete se posavjetovati sljedeći link.


Ostavite komentar

Vaša e-mail adresa neće biti objavljena. Obavezna polja su označena sa *

*

*

  1. Za podatke odgovoran: Miguel Ángel Gatón
  2. Svrha podataka: Kontrola neželjene pošte, upravljanje komentarima.
  3. Legitimacija: Vaš pristanak
  4. Komunikacija podataka: Podaci se neće dostavljati trećim stranama, osim po zakonskoj obavezi.
  5. Pohrana podataka: Baza podataka koju hostuje Occentus Networks (EU)
  6. Prava: U bilo kojem trenutku možete ograničiti, oporaviti i izbrisati svoje podatke.